Output ca3089896e18e369a1f91759c9c4e24e1b0d81ec3aa7824d5f8867d95a40be9d:4

value
143650
script pubkey
OP_0 OP_PUSHBYTES_20 fff863a9f6b8b5af0ba93aae0a77b4dacbfcf8f5
address
bc1qllux820khz667zaf82hq5aa5mt9le784ngkrya
transaction
ca3089896e18e369a1f91759c9c4e24e1b0d81ec3aa7824d5f8867d95a40be9d
spent
true